加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.025zz.cn/)- 智能边缘云、设备管理、数据工坊、研发安全、容器安全!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

Linux小程序开发:高效工具链与快速部署方案

发布时间:2026-02-09 11:11:37 所属栏目:Linux 来源:DaWei
导读:  Linux小程序开发依托于其开源特性和强大的社区支持,为开发者提供了高效且灵活的工具链。从代码编写到部署,整个流程可以高度自动化,显著提升开发效率。  在开发初期,选择合适的集成开发环境(IDE)是关键。

  Linux小程序开发依托于其开源特性和强大的社区支持,为开发者提供了高效且灵活的工具链。从代码编写到部署,整个流程可以高度自动化,显著提升开发效率。


  在开发初期,选择合适的集成开发环境(IDE)是关键。Visual Studio Code 和 JetBrains 的系列工具在 Linux 平台上表现优异,支持多种编程语言,并提供丰富的插件生态,便于代码调试和版本管理。


  构建工具的选择同样重要。Make、CMake 和 Meson 等工具能够帮助开发者快速构建项目,特别是在处理复杂依赖关系时,这些工具能有效减少配置错误和编译时间。


  对于快速部署,Docker 技术成为首选方案。通过容器化,应用程序可以在不同环境中保持一致性,避免因系统差异导致的问题。同时,Docker 也简化了部署流程,使发布更加高效。


  持续集成与持续交付(CI/CD)也是现代开发中不可或缺的一部分。使用 Jenkins、GitLab CI 或 GitHub Actions,可以实现自动化测试和部署,确保每次提交都经过验证,从而提高软件质量。


AI设计,仅供参考

  Linux 提供了丰富的命令行工具,如 grep、sed 和 awk,这些工具在日志分析、文本处理等方面非常实用,能够辅助开发者快速定位问题。


  本站观点,Linux 小程序开发不仅依赖于高效的工具链,还需要合理的部署策略。通过合理利用现有资源,开发者可以大幅提升开发效率和产品质量。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章